A binding system for securing a boot (10) having an instep portion and a toe portion to a snowboard (28) includes an attachment member (12) provided on the toe portion of the sole of the boot, a corresponding engaging member (16) on a frame (14), and a strap (18) for securing a portion of the boot in the frame. One end (58) of the instep strap is anchored to one side of the base, while a loose end of the strap is passed over the instep boot portion and tightened by means of a ratcheting buckle mechanism (48) to the opposing side of the frame once the user has placed his foot on the frame. Thus, the toe is readily and firmly secured to the frame, and the strap is merely tightened.
